If the bristles of your hairbrush are lost in a sea of hair, it is time to clean it. Product buildup, dead skin cells, and loose hair create an unappealing hairbrush and do more damage than good to freshly washed hair.


It is important to clean your hairbrushes since you do not want the shed hair to prevent the brush from performing effectively and serving its intended purpose. Below are what you need to know about how to clean a hairbrush with a simple, four-step tutorial.

What is this Weird, Dusty Stuff in My Brush?

The stuff in your brush is not dust. It consists of dead skin cells, scalp oil, broken hair clumps, and product residue. On the material within the brush, different bacteria and fungi can multiply. Those with scalp problems such as dandruff or seborrhea dermatitis may experience exacerbations due to the dusty stuff.

How Often Do I Need To Clean My Brush?

You spend time and work styling your hair, and it deserves a spotless hairbrush. However, if the bristles are buried in a tangle of shed hair, your brush is less effective, and styling may be difficult.

Regularly remove hair from your hairbrush to prevent buildup on the brush. Johnny Rodriguez The Salon ® suggests cleaning your brush once each month or more frequently if you have more accumulation or shed a lot.

How to Clean a Hairbrush 

Whether your brush is made of wood or plastic, the cleaning process involves similar processes with minor variations.

What Tools Do I Need?

  1.  Bowl
  2.  Warm water
  3.  Shampoo
  4.  Toothbrush (optional)
  5.  Cotton swab
  6.  Towel

Remove the hair

Remove any hair that has built up on your hairbrush. You can pull the hair away with your fingers or a comb. You can also use scissors to cut out any strands that have latched on and are difficult to remove. 

Soak the Brush

Fill a bowl or sink with warm water, then add a small amount of shampoo or dish soap. Repeatedly pass the brush through the solution. Allow the hairbrush to soak in the water for a while. The back-and-forth motion removes dead skin cells and debris from the brush's bristles. Your sink will likely become soiled during this action.

Scrub and Pick 

After soaking your brush, removing the majority of gross particles should be easy. Scrub with a toothbrush or your fingertips between the bristles and the brush's base. Submerge the brush in water as needed. You may need your fingers to remove tenacious grime on individual strands. 

Rinse and Dry

Refill the bowl with clean, warm water, and rotate the head of the hairbrush in the water to rinse. Before using the brush again, place it on a clean towel with the bristles facing down and let it dry completely. Allow the brush to dry well before using it. Ventilated brushes without a cushioned base dry considerably fast.

You may have read the instructions for cleaning a hairbrush with a dryer sheet. While dryer sheets are wonderful for controlling static, shampoo and water are ideal for thoroughly cleaning a hairbrush and removing dusty buildup.

How to Clean Your Flat Iron

Flat irons will inevitably accumulate residue, given the heat protective agents and styling products used to protect your hair against the high temperatures of hair straighteners. Fortunately, it is simple to clean your hair straightener with proper guidance. This article guides you on how to clean your flat iron effectively. 


Why You Should Clean Your Flat Iron

Lack of sanitation with straighteners and flat irons causes more damage than imagined. In addition, neglecting to clean your straightener and flat irons can cause dragging, damaging your hair, and shortening your straightener's life.


Inadequate hair straighteners not only produce poor results but also cause hair damage. For example, a straightener that drags and tugs on hair causes breakage, frizz, and stray hairs.


What You'll Need

You need the following items while cleaning your flat iron:

  • Cotton balls

  •  Rubbing alcohol

  • A warm damp cloth


How to Clean Your Flat Iron

  • Plug your iron in and activate it. 

Plug up your flat iron, set it to its lowest heat setting, and allow it to warm up for a few minutes. The heat will help release any buildup or filth on the iron, making it easy to clean.


  • Unplug and turn off your iron. 

Allow your flat iron to cool for approximately 5 minutes on a heat-resistant mat or hand towel after turning it off and unplugging it. Notably, do not place your flat iron on the edge of the sink or at the counter directly, as it could scorch these surfaces.


  • Use a moist cloth or paper towel to clean the flat iron. 

Hold an inch above the flat iron while it is still cooling to evaluate if it has cooled enough to touch safely. Warm a washcloth or paper towel with water once the surface feels somewhat warm to the touch. Complete the iron's basic cleaning by wiping each surface with alcohol. 


  • Deep Clean With Water and Rubbing Alcohol

For thorough cleaning, soak cotton balls in water and rub them gently on the plate. Follow the rounds soaked in water with rounds soaked in rubbing alcohol. If there are difficult-to-reach areas, try a Q-tip dipped in rubbing alcohol.


Again, avoid excessive scrubbing to prevent harming the titanium plates. This thorough cleaning is optional each time you clean your flat iron. You only need to perform this step when there is a great deal of debris and buildup.


  • Allow Iron to Air-Dry

The final step is to allow the flat iron to air-dry before using it again.


  • Get a Professional Cleaning Solution If You Have Never Cleaned a Flat Iron Before. 

You can find numerous cleaning products designed exclusively for hairstyling instruments in beauty supply stores. If you have been using your flat iron for a long and it needs cleaning, get a professional to clean it thoroughly. Doing so avoids possible damage. 


How Often To Clean Your Flat Iron

The greater the accumulation on the flat iron, the less evenly the plates will heat and the more difficult it will be to style your hair. Therefore, if you use your flat iron daily, it is recommended to clean it at least once per week with a soft cloth. No soaps, sprays, or other cleaning products are required when routinely cleaning a flat iron.

What Is Reverse Balayage?

A reverse balayage is a hair coloring technique that stylists can perform to add depth and visual interest to your hair. Your stylist will add depth back into your roots by using a darker shade and hand painting it onto your hair, letting your hair's natural highlights and any added highlights pop more, creating a beautiful effect that makes your blonde strands stand out. The reverse balayage is a subtle effect that looks great with your naturally lighter hair, allowing you to mix up your look without making drastic changes to your hair.


Your reverse balayage will require touch-ups every 6-8 weeks. Touch-ups are most important if the color you and your stylist choose for your reverse balayage is much darker than your natural shade. Discuss with your stylist how often you should get a touch-up, and schedule them in advance, so you don't miss one.


Reverse Balayage vs. Balayage

Both the balayage and reverse balayage are designed to create a multidimensional look to the hair, but they achieve this goal differently. A balayage can add lighter strands to create highlights and visual interest for people with darker hair colors. Meanwhile, someone with a naturally lighter hair color may decide to get a reverse balayage, which adds some darkness and depth back into the hair to achieve a similar effect.


Which type of balayage you get will usually depend on your natural hair color and what effect you are trying to achieve. Both are low-maintenance styles, making them a great option for people just starting to experiment with having their hair colored.


How Does Balayage Differ From Traditional Hair Color?

A balayage offers a more subtle effect and less maintenance than traditional hair color. While traditional hair color may involve lightening and coloring all of your hair, a balayage involves lightening specific strands to give your hair a multidimensional appearance. A balayage gives your strands a sun-kissed appearance and helps to illuminate your face. The balayage and reverse balayage are lower maintenance than traditional hair color, so they may be preferred by those who don't have time in their schedule for frequent touch-ups.

What Is a Hair Mask?

A hair mask is a type of hair treatment that quickly provides more nutrients and a higher level of hydration than most shampoos and conditioners. This higher hydration level in a quality hair mask meets the most significant needs of your hair to significantly improve the feel and appearance of your hair with as little as one use. 


Quickly giving your hair a large amount of oils, butters, and other ingredients can help combat the negative effects of heat products, other styling products, tight hairstyles, cold weather, or other sources of damage. Hair masks are used by coating your hair with the product, leaving it on for several minutes, and rinsing it. 


How Often Should You Use a Hair Mask? 

Most people should use a hair mask once per week. Using a hair mask two or three times per week provides more benefits, especially if your hair is dry or damaged, but they generally should not be used more than three times per week. Using them less frequently is a good practice, too, if your hair absorbs too much moisture, which can cause it to become damaged or excessively oily. 


How Long Should You Leave a Hair Mask on Your Hair? 

Most hair masks should be left on your hair for approximately three to five minutes. They can often be left on for longer if applied to dry, dehydrated hair, and the package of the specific hair mask you choose will generally provide a more accurate estimate. Starting with dry hair is a must if you plan to leave your hair mask on longer than the minimum recommendation to protect your hair. 


Can You Leave a Hair Mask on Too Long? 

Some types of hair masks can damage your hair if left on too long, especially if applied to wet hair. Doing so can result in your hair absorbing more moisture than intended, weakening your hair and making it more likely to break or otherwise become damaged. For this reason, most types of hair masks should never be left on for longer than 15-20 minutes. 


Why Should You Use a Hair Mask? 

Hair masks provide the hydration and nutrients your hair needs to increase its strength, shine, and overall health. A hair mask that is a good fit for the unique needs of your hair can drastically reduce frizziness, weakness, and dry or damaged hair to give your hair the extra boost it needs to look and feel its best. Choosing a hair mask in your favorite scent can even help to reduce stress while taking care of your hair.

Tips to Add Volume to Fine Hair


If you have been dreaming of voluminous hair but find yourself struggling with thin locks, we know how you feel. Luckily, all hope is not lost. There are a number of options available for your hair to help increase volume and achieve the hair you've been dreaming of. Learn more about how to add volume to your locks below.


Start From Within

Healthy, voluminous hair doesn't start with the products you put on it but with what you put inside your body. Foods like spinach, beans, kale, and more are all good sources of iron, biotin, and zinc. These nutrients help build strong, healthy hair, which in turn will give you more volume. Biotin can also be found in bananas, peanuts, salmon, and eggs. Don't forget to include enough protein in your diet and drink plenty of water to give your entire body a health boost.


Give Your Roots a Spa Day

Your hair deserves special treatment to soften and strengthen existing strands and promote the growth of new ones. Scalp massages can increase circulation and encourage hair growth, with the potential to make your hair thicker over time. Other hair treatments, such as bond-building treatments and split end correction, can allow your hair to grow long and luscious, making it appear fuller. 


Choose Products Made for Your Hair

Just like your skin, your hair has its own type. Whether thin or thick, dry or oily, coarse or smooth, making sure you're using products designed for your hair type can do a world of good for your hair. Look for products aimed at moisturizing and volumizing to achieve a soft, full look. Browse our selection of hair products to find stylist-approved products for your hair type.


Switch-up Your Style

Sometimes the right cut and style can go a long way toward increasing your volume. Discuss your hair goals with your stylist so you can work together to find the best style for your needs. Consider trying a new haircut or adding extensions to increase volume.


Flip it and reverse it 

Flip your head upside down when drying your hair to add more volume. Drying your hair upside down will cause your roots to dry up instead of flat against your head. When your hair is dry, flip your head back up to see the increase in volume. When it comes to styling bangs, don't use this method, or you may find that they may stick up too much.


Change your part

One of the fastest ways to increase hair volume instantly is to change the placement of your hair's part. Your natural part also tends to be where your hair lies the flattest, so moving your part even slightly can increase the volume on the top of your head.


Remember that adding noticeable volume to your hair doesn't happen overnight. It takes a good diet, the right products, and the right style to see changes in your hair. All the work you put in will be worth it when you see how beautiful your hair will become.

How to Maintain Your Natural Hair

Maintaining your natural hair mainly comes down to preventing breakage. In order to do this, it is important to keep your hair moisturized and avoid styles that can damage your strands. Here are a few tips to keep in mind if you want luscious, natural locks.


Keep Your Scalp Clean

An important part of maintaining your natural hair is keeping your scalp clean. This doesn't mean you'll need to wash your hair daily (in fact, doing so can lead to dryness), but it does mean you should be washing your hair every couple of days, depending on your hair type and lifestyle. When you shampoo your hair, focus on scrubbing your scalp to exfoliate the skin.


Keep it Moisturized

Another important part of maintaining natural hair is keeping it moisturized. Regular moisturizing can help prevent dryness, which leads to breakage and split ends. Whenever you wash your hair, don't forget to use a conditioner after shampooing. Use moisturizing leave-in products designed for your hair type while your hair is damp to help lock in moisture. Consider getting regular hair treatments to moisturize and repair your strands, especially if you have long hair or your hair is dry and damaged.


Avoid Breakage

To keep your natural hair healthy:

  1. Avoid activities and styles that can lead to breakage.

  2. Limit how often you heat style your hair, and use a heat protectant when heat styling or blow-drying your hair.

  3. Wear your hair down or in gentle styles like loose braids, saving styles like high ponytails, and tight buns for special occasions. 


Trim

Regular trims help maintain your natural hair by removing split ends. It is important to trim off split ends regularly, as they will continue to get worse unless they are cut off. How often you get your hair trimmed will depend on your hair type and goals, but most people should aim for a trim every 12 weeks. 


Learn to Detangle

Knowing how to properly detangle your hair helps to prevent breakage and keep your hair looking good. Not only that, but regular brushing can help distribute your hair's natural oils, helping to keep it moisturized and healthy. Brush out knots and tangles starting at the ends of your hair, then make your way to your roots to avoid pulling on your hair too much. If you're dealing with uncontrollable frizz and tangles, consider getting a keratin treatment to help smooth your strands and prevent severe tangles. 


Keep Your Hair Away From Your Shoulders

If you're trying to grow your hair past your shoulders, you should avoid letting the ends touch your neck and shoulders. When the ends of your hair touch your shoulders, they rub on your clothing which can lead to breakage, preventing it from growing further. During this period of growth, opt for protective styles like braids, buns, ponytails, and twists to keep it off your shoulders.

Why is Eyelash Extension Aftercare important?


There are three major reasons to take care of lash extensions properly:

  1. Your lash health is at stake. You might have heard that extensions can damage natural lashes. But actually, most issues with lash health are due to poor aftercare (or an unskilled technician). 

  2. Properly cared-for lash extensions look better for longer. Eyelash extensions do have to be filled regularly. However, taking care of lash extensions will keep them looking fabulous for much longer.

  3. You can save time and money. When you can maximize lash retention, you’ll be able to stretch the time between fill appointments. Plus, you won’t necessarily need full sets as often, and your appointments will be shorter and cost less in general. You’ll also be able to avoid any unexpected charges or extended appointment times.

So, how do you take care of eyelash extensions? This guide will tell you everything you need to know. 

First, Know What to Expect from Your Lash Extensions


If you’re an eyelash extension first-timer, it’s helpful to know exactly what to expect in terms of the longevity of eyelash extensions. Depending on the type of lash extensions you choose, as well as your preferred look, you may be able to go more or less time between fills. The thicker, more voluminous styles usually last a little bit longer, since they contain more lashes.

Johnny Rodriguez The Salon® offers four types of lash extensions in Plano and Dallas, each one providing a specific look:

  • Classic lashes are ideal if you want a natural look. One extension is attached to each eyelash, making your eyes look more open and adding subtle definition. 

  • Volume lashes use a full, handmade fan of lashes that use two or more extensions. The result is a luxuriously full lash line that brings the drama.

  • Hybrid lashes give you the best of both worlds, combining classic and volume for a beautiful, but understated, look.

  • Mega volume lashes are the ultimate in gorgeously thick lashes, using a full lash fan made up of six or more lash extensions. 

Your lash artist will help you make an informed decision by discussing your desired outcome, lifestyle, and experience with extensions. That way, we can recommend an extension option that will best align with your expectations.

How to Take Care of Lash Extensions


Once you have your new lashes, it’s time to show them off! And of course, you should also be ready with basic lash extension aftercare instructions:

For 24 hours after your appointment

Keep your lashes dry, and skip any workouts or activities that would cause you to sweat. Hot, steamy showers are a no-no, as are saunas and spas. Stay away from oil-based products on or near your eyes, and do your best not to touch your lashes. Try to sleep on your back or side, rather than on your stomach.

After the first 24 hours

Once the 24-hour mark passes, your lashes are technically waterproof. However, it’s a good idea to minimize contact with water and steam as much as possible – mainly because you’re more likely to rub your eyes if your lashes get wet.

Here are a few other dos and don’ts:

  • DO make sure you know how to clean eyelash extensions and stick to a high-quality foaming lash cleanser (your lash technician can recommend one if needed).

  • DO use oil-free products on your face, especially when it comes to cleansers and eye makeup removers.

  • DO schedule your fill appointments regularly, so your lashes will always look well-kept.

  • DON’T play with, pull, or pick at your lashes.

  • DON’T use oil-based or waterproof mascara on lash extensions. Ideally, avoid mascara in general – trust us, you won’t need it!

  • DON’T attempt to remove the extensions on your own.

Keep in mind that it’s normal to lose a couple of lashes per day, so don’t panic. With or without lash extensions, our lashes naturally shed. It’s simply much more noticeable when it’s a large extension, not just your natural lash, shedding. 

Usually, planning for a fill appointment every 2-4 weeks is a good guideline.

Anyone with curly or wavy hair can attest to the difficulty behind taming those wild locks. A common problem for wavy hair types is drying without damaging your hair;  blow dryer diffusers help you reduce the frizz without disturbing the pattern of your waves. A hair diffuser or hairdryer diffuser is an attachment on your blow dryer that disperses its airflow and dries your hair gently, maintaining the wave pattern and creating more hair volume. 


Styling and maintaining challenging hair can be an intimidating task, and while you can learn how to diffuse your hair effectively, many choose to leave it to professionals. Keep reading to learn more about how the pros diffuse wavy hair in Texas.

Why use a Diffuser?

A standard blow dryer dries out your hair and straightens the waves. However, when using the best diffuser for curly hair, you have to be careful to use it correctly. You may have gotten the best diffuser for curly hair, but you won't get the desired results if you misuse it. Benefits of using a hairdryer diffuser include:


  • Minimal Heat Damage On Hair

Diffusing disperses heat over a large hair area instead of concentrating it in one place.


  • Volume and Faster Drying Time

Using the best diffuser for curly hair gives your hair added volume. A diffuser diffuses or disperses air and prevents frizz by protecting the hair cuticles.


Difference Between Wavy and Curly Hair When Diffusing

Curly hair is kinky and has close and tight curls like a spring. Wavy hair is a cross between curly and straight hair. Wavy hair has zig-zag patterns and is mostly softer than curly hair.


How to Diffuse Wavy Hair

Diffusing wavy hair maintains the waves without drying out your hair, and your hairstylist will ensure your hair is thoroughly wet before diffusing and use any of these four diffusing methods:


Hovering: Let the diffuser hover above the hair without touching it.


Pixie Diffusing: You put a portion of your hair in the diffuser bowl before turning the dryer on. Before you take the hair out, switch the dryer off. This technique preserves the wave pattern.


Root Lift: Turn your hair upside down and massage your roots using a diffuser. This style lifts the hair away from your scalp, lifting the hair at the roots. This should be done after the hair has been mostly dried with the diffuser.


Stretch or spring: To get some bounce to your waves, plop your hair into the diffuser bowl and bob up and down towards your head. Use a good hold gel for this technique, and if you want longer waves, let them hang and hover the diffuser.


How to Diffuse Curly Hair

Professional hair stylists know all the curly hair tips, like how your curls can straighten if they try drying your curly hair with the regular blow-dry nozzle. Drying the hair with a diffuser maintains the bouncy curls and gives them volume while keeping away the frizz, so your stylist will use cold air to prevent the curls from stretching while keeping their hands away from your hair. They may also use the above four methods used on wavy hair.


What to Do Before Diffusing

Before diffusing, the first step your stylist takes is to prep your hair while washing it with quality products that nourish your hair instead of drying it and robbing its moisture. Work the styling product into the hair and ensure it's wet enough before you start diffusing. If you want a softer curl pattern, use styling cremes instead of gels. Finally, they will ensure the waves look defined when wet, as they will look the same when dry.


 Wavy hair needs mousses and gels for styling and hold, so the more generous you are with the products, the better the waves will look. For your waves to look good, your hair needs to be healthy. Trim your dead ends before you diffuse, or the rest of the hair will get a nice bouncy look while the dead ends look, well, dead.

Proper winter hair care can be a little different from that of warmer months. Here we'll discuss why your hair routine should change with the seasons and give you some hair health tips that are easy to incorporate into your routine. 

Why Should Your Haircare Change in the Winter?

There are several factors that affect hair health in the winter. In Plano and Dallas, the weather gets colder, drier, and windier during the winter months. These conditions rob your hair of the moisture that keeps it healthy, leading to hair strands that are dry, frizzy, and more prone to breaking off. Proper winter haircare can help offset these issues. 

5 Tips on How to Take Care of Hair in the Winter Season

Proper winter hair care doesn't need to be overly difficult. These five hair health tips are all relatively easy adjustments you can make to your routine that make a big difference in hair health. 

1. Choose a Low-Maintenance Hair Color

Hair colors allow you to maintain a unique look that is personal to you, but there is no denying that the coloring process can be hard on hair. During winter, it can be an especially good idea to choose a low-maintenance hair color, such as ombre styles that blend well with the natural color that will grow out or a color change that is within a shade or two of your natural shade. This will mean fewer recolors are needed and give your hair more time for recovery between salon appointments. 

Want to keep that new color looking amazing? We recommend that they book JR Signature services, (JR Signature Tint, Highlights, Bayalge, ext.). These include custom conditioning treatments with your service of choice to help moisturize, strengthen and protect hair. Plus your color will last longer and will fade less.

2. Styling Tricks (Hint: It Starts With Low-heat)

Cold weather is known to dry out hair, and overly hot styling tools can do much the same. Curling irons, hairdryers, and similar tools can be quick and convenient, but they take a toll on hair, especially when used often. Consider switching to low heat tools or going completely heat-free as part of winter care for hair. One tool recommendation is the new Steam Flat iron that uses lower heat to help reduce damage and replace traditional hot tools. You may even find that your hair health improves to the point that when summer comes around, you keep up the habit.

3. Don't Go Out With Wet Hair

Going out with wet hair isn't ideal during any time of the year, but sometimes time gets away from you, and it can be tempting to let things air dry while on the go. Unfortunately, winter conditions can create unexpected consequences to doing this. Depending on how cold it is, there is a risk of hair freezing and breaking off, which can be disastrous for your style. Even if temperatures are above freezing as they often are in Plano and Dallas, the cooler, drier air can still lead to hair that becomes frizzy and full of static upon air drying. 

4. Double Up on the Hair Nourishing and Hair Moisturizing

Winter is the time to give your hair a lot of love from your favorite products. Generic hair care products often contain harmful chemicals and ingredients that dry out hair. Choosing high-quality shampoo, conditioner, and other hair products makes a world of difference in how your hair looks and feels. Consider high-end brands such as Rikoko, R+Co, Oribe, and the Johnny Rodriguez Signature brand that use only top-quality ingredients that are good for your hair. This is one of the hair care tips that can make the biggest difference in the look and feel of your hair. 

5. Opt for Leave-In Conditioner

Even if it's not something you usually use, a good leave-in conditioner is a great product to consider adding to your routine in colder months. The Johnny Rodriguez Signature brand leave-in sprays have heat protectors and also help detangle the hair. In addition to restoring a soft texture and volume to your hair, it can help shield you against dry, cold air. This extra layer of protection helps you maintain healthy hair even if you spend a lot of time outside or do a lot of styling and coloring with your hair. 

Get A Trim! Make Sure to Keep up with Salon Appointments

In addition to the hair health tips listed above, it is important to keep up with regular salon appointments. Everyday concerns such as split-ends only get worse in colder weather. Going to the salon every few weeks to trim away dry dead ends helps keep the remaining hair healthier and reduces frizziness. 

For guidance, we suggest coming in for a hair trim within this schedule; four to six weeks for shorter styles and eight to ten weeks for longer hairstyles. As split ends need repair, look into our Split End Correction service.

The Best Way to Maintain Your Grey or Silver Hair Color

After spending time and money on beautiful grey hair color at the salon, you want to do everything you can at home to make sure the hue lasts. To start, you may want to hold back on the shampooing and conditioning for a bit. Silver hair color may last longer if you wash your hair a little less frequently. Aim to wash your strands once or twice a week instead of every day. Washing too frequently may fade your color or remove the necessary oils that keep your mane healthy.

It's also important to scrutinize the products you use when washing, conditioning, and styling your hair. Investing in high-quality luxury hair care products, such as Oribe, may end up saving you more money in hair color costs. The key is to look for formulas that avoid parabens, sulfates, and alcohol ingredients. These harmful ingredients may be part of drugstore shampoo and conditioning products and could strip and fade the color as well as your hair's natural moisture.

Grey hair color also benefits from moisturizing products that help replenish hair that is dry or brittle. You can try using a weekly hair mask or an extra-moisturizing leave-in conditioner when you wash your hair. Avoid products that build up residue on your hair. With a silver color, residue can quickly turn a brilliant shade of silver into a grim-looking grey that is dull. Taking care of your grey hair can help it continue to look bright and beautiful.

Why Do You Need To Protect Grey Hair Differently?

Grey hair color needs different types of care at home than other hues, like blonde, brown, red, or black. Most shades of grey are lighter than other hair colors in the spectrum, other than platinum blonde or white. Dying your hair from a darker color to a brilliant grey may also require more time and styling adjustments.

Before going grey, the first thing you may want to do is get a new haircut. People with shorter hairstyles may have more success going grey than someone with a long style. Consider getting a modern bob, a pixie, a crop, or a layered cut before you start the lightning process.

Next, going grey may take several steps of lightening to get to the right shade. In the professional hair coloring world, lightening the hair with bleach is something that could be done over several visits. Darker hair may need to gradually turn a lighter shade like grey so the hair isn't damaged by an intense bleaching session. The gradual lightening process is also a great way to slowly lighten your hair over time. This way, you could get used to the lighter color in time instead of going for a new, dramatic look all at once.

Since grey is a lighter color on the color wheel, it also may reflect light differently. When choosing certain hair care products, women in Plano and Dallas may need to be careful about the color of the formula for the specific product.

Grey hair color does best with hair care products that are shaded white, yellow, grey, silver, blue, or purple. These products can reduce the brassiness that may come with a bright grey shade and give your hair more shine.

Grey hair color may also have a higher chance of looking dry if you use the wrong products. The lengthy lightning process could remove some of the hair's moisture and have it looking brittle if you don't add moisturizing to your routine.

Different Shades of Grey Last Different Periods of Time

Silver hair color may also not last as long as other colors in the hair coloring world. Hair color may last for a certain period of time depending on several factors. Permanent hair color works by bonding to the hair's cuticle and permanently changing the structure of the hair follicle. Silver hair color is typically a permanent process that can't be washed out and won't fade after a few weeks if taken care of properly.

What does happen to permanent hair color is that it can disappear as your hair grows. When your hair grows, your natural roots will begin to show. If you have really dark hair as your natural shade, your roots can be very dramatic against a light grey hue. To combat this, colorists recommend that clients get a hair color touch-up every four to six weeks. For the average person, this can be time-consuming and expensive, but for a beautiful grey, it's worth it.

To make the most of your grey hair, you may want to talk to your colorist in Plano or Dallas to get a recommendation for the specific shade of grey that works best for your skin tone, style, and preferences. Darker shades of grey may end up lasting a little longer and may require fewer touch-ups than lighter shades. For the lightest shades of grey, you may need to schedule frequent root touch-ups to keep your color looking flawless and neat.

Besides your roots growing in, another issue with this color is that different grey shades may fade faster than others. Light grey tends to fade a little faster than darker hues, so clients should aim to use top-quality salon products that are designed to limit color fading. Clients can also opt for grey highlights or low lights to make the transition more natural and the upkeep a little less intense.

What are the Different Types of Hair Extensions?

Before we get into how to care for hair extensions, let’s take a closer look at the most popular hair extension types. Understanding the features of each can help you make the right choice for your hair and make it easier to pick an option that suits your lifestyle and care preferences.

Wefts (hand-tied and machine-tied)

This hair extension type involves attaching individual sections of hair, called wefts, to the natural hair. Usually, wefts fall into one of two categories:

  • Hand-tied extensions: Hand-tied wefts are made by tying hair to an extension seam, then knotting it to keep it in place (all by hand). These wefts are thinner than machine-tied wefts, but they are very strong.

  • Machine-tied extensions: Weft extensions are made using a professional-grade sewing machine, which attaches the hair to the weft itself. These are heavier and denser than the hand-tied version.

Your stylist will add silicone beads to your hair, then sew the wefts to the beads to create a thin but secure bond. Choosing machine-tied vs. hand-tied extensions is a decision your stylist can help you make and one that largely depends on your existing hair type. Naturally thick, dense hair is often ideal for machine-tied extensions, while clients with thinner hair tend to prefer the results of hand-tied extensions.

Fusion

Fusion extensions use individual strands of hair made with special keratin protein bonds at one end. Using a special extension tool, the stylist heats each bond to soften it, then shapes it around existing hair and allows it to cool and harden for a durable hold.

I-Tips

I-tip extensions, like the Bellami hair extensions in Dallas and Plano at our salons, combine copper beading and silicone for a long-lasting, secure grip. With this type of hair extension, you can add considerable volume and still keep a lightweight feel.

Tape-ins

Tape-in extensions are made using medical-grade tape that securely adheres to the roots of your hair. Easy to install and remove, tape-ins are perfect for thinner hair and clients that want an incredibly natural look.

Flat-Tips

Flat-tips are a combination of I-tips and tape-ins, giving you the best of both worlds. The strand-by-strand installation gives you plenty of styling versatility,  and the extensions lie flawlessly flat for a natural look. 

How To Care for Hair Extensions So They Look Gorgeous Longer

No matter which type of extension you choose, hair extension maintenance makes a world of difference in keeping your new style looking natural, beautiful, and healthy longer. Here are some basic guidelines for how to wash hair extensions and tips for drying, styling, and brushing hair extensions the right way.

How to Wash and Condition Hair Extensions

  1. Use a high-quality, paraben-free, and sulfate-free shampoo for extensions. 

  2. Gently massage the hair, but do not scrub vigorously at the ends or your scalp.

  3. Keep any conditioner away from your roots if you have tape-in or fusion extensions.

  4. Sleeping with wet extensions can lead to matting, so make sure your hair has enough time to dry completely before you head to bed. Put your dry hair in a loose ponytail or loose braid to minimize tangling and matting while you sleep.

How to Dry and Style Hair Extensions

  1. Keep in mind that the more hair products you use, the more often your extensions will need to be washed. Avoid alcohol-based formulas and heavy hair sprays whenever possible. 

  2. Minimize blow-drying as much as possible in order to reduce breakage and damage. Instead of blow-drying after every wash, let your hair air-dry as much as you can.

  3. If you do decide to use the blow-dryer or a heat styler, apply a quality heat protectant and use the dryer’s low-heat setting. Always point the dryer in a downwards direction to keep frizz and tangles at bay.

How to Brush Hair Extensions

  1. Brushing extensions regularly is one of the most important parts of proper care. Consistently brush your extensions throughout the day in order to avoid matting.

  2. Use only a wide-tooth comb or paddle brush for extensions.

  3. Brushing hair extensions should be done very carefully: securely hold the roots of the extensions in one hand as you brush with the other. 

  4. If you have weft extensions, we recommend brushing just one weft at a time.

  5. Don’t brush hair extensions when wet. If you must, only use your fingers or a wide-tooth comb, and be extremely gentle.

Do’s and Don’ts of Hair Extension Care

  • DO keep up with regular maintenance appointments at the salon.

  • DO use high-quality hair products safe for extensions.

  • DO use sulfate-free and paraben-free shampoo.

  • DO ask your stylist about caring for your type of extensions.

  • DON’T attempt to remove your own extensions.

  • DON’T use high-heat settings on blow-dryers, hair straighteners, curling irons, etc.

  • DON’T forget to protect your extensions with a leave-in conditioner before getting in the pool or ocean.

Are Brazilian Blowouts Bad for Your Hair?

One of the misconceptions about keratin treatments is that they have harmful ingredients that could damage the hair. The truth about most hair treatments that are meant to last for a while through shampoos and styling is that they require the use of chemicals to be effective. The Brazilian Blowout involves using a small amount of formaldehyde to allow the keratin to bond to the hair shaft. However, once the keratin is applied, the strands have an additional layer of protection. 

As the name indicates, the treatment originated in Brazil. Many of the nourishing ingredients included in the treatment are native to Brazil like açai berry, Camu Camu, and annatto seed. They provide essential fatty acids and hydration, along with strengthening qualities. When the keratin and other beneficial ingredients bond to the hair shaft, it soothes the cuticle, reduces frizziness, and creates a barrier to protect against heat styling and products. The bonus is the gorgeous shine. 

What Does a Brazilian Blowout Do to Your Hair?

We are lucky that the Dallas-Fort Worth area generally has relatively low humidity, but the heat that Texas is famous for can wreak havoc with our styles. When combined with heat styling, hair can become frizzy, dry, brittle, and dull. That's where the Brazilian Blowout from Johnny Rodriguez The Salon® can help. 

A Brazilian Blowout is not a straightening treatment, although your wild, unruly curls may relax and become more manageable, and wavy hair may appear straighter. It is a smoothing and protecting treatment that gives a silky, luxurious texture and shine to hair. However, the Instagram-worthy results don't last forever, so you should take advantage of these Brazilian Blowout tips to extend your style:

  • Just as you would after receiving permanent straightening or curling treatments, you should not wet your hair about 72 hours after getting a keratin treatment. But if it does get wet within that period, blow-dry and straighten immediately. 
  • Don't put your hair up for the first two days. Allow it to hang straight while the keratin continues to bond.
  • Do not use clips, bands, or bobby pins for three days to avoid imprints on your hair.
  • Only use salon-recommended, sodium chloride free, and chemical-free aftercare products. 
  • Wait two to three weeks to color your hair.
  • Avoid swimming in chlorinated water. If you do plan to swim, apply a protective serum before you get in the water.
  • After swimming in saltwater, wash and rinse your hair thoroughly and immediately, as saltwater can erode the keratin coating on your hair.
  • Reassess your shampoo schedule. Less frequent washes mean longer-lasting results.
  • Protect strands from high UV levels and chlorinated water.  
  • Sleep on silk pillowcases. Cotton causes friction that can counteract your Blowout, causing frizz. 

How Long Do You Have to Wait Between Brazilian Blowouts?

Based on your styling habits, and as long as you don't use shampoos that contain sulfates and chlorine, your Brazilian Blowout should last for three to four months. When you come into Johnny Rodriguez The Salon® for your Brazilian Blowout, you can safely set up your next treatment for at least three months out. 

Does Brazilian Blowout Strengthen Hair?

Many of the ingredients in the Brazilian Blowout have beneficial properties, including strengthening. Nourished, hydrated hair is naturally stronger and more resilient to environmental stresses and heat styling. When combined with the same natural proteins that make up the structure of hair and nails, your locks are more protected from heat and humidity than before.

Similarities Between Brazilian Blowouts and Keratin Treatments 

Both the Brazilian Blowout and the keratin treatment were created in response to a dilemma faced by many women: hair that is uncontrollable. Some women feel like they have permanently unmanageable locks due to the texture of their hair. Other women experience bad hair days as a result of the weather- hello Texas summers! It can grow frustrating trying to tame your tresses into submission, especially when you are wanting to look professional at work or when you want to be able to get ready quickly for a nice night out. Even more frustrating is when all this work becomes undone by a simple walk outside!

Brazilian Blowouts and keratin treatments can mend this problem with their shared results of:

  • Reduced blow-drying time
  • Increased shine
  • Removing frizz
  • Smoothing your hair

Such advantages make these treatments good investments by saving you time each day on styling and helping you to look your greatest. After all, you wear your hair every day, so why not give it the opportunity to be its best? The easy decision is to spend just a short time being pampered in the salon chair so the stylist can work their magic. A slightly harder decision is whether to go with the Brazilian Blowout or the keratin treatment, but after a Johnny Rodriguez hair professional advises you on both treatments, the decision should be clear.

If you have colored your hair, you may be wondering whether you can safely get one of these two treatments. Luckily, the answer is yes. Both procedures work on all hair types, including hair that has been color processed. And, since protein is included in both the Brazilian Blowout and keratin treatment, the protein that hair has lost in the past is replenished

Differences Between Brazilian Blowouts and Keratin Treatments

Both of these treatments are so similar in terms of end result that you may wonder whether it matters which one you decide upon. That is exactly the decision that the professionals at Johnny Rodriguez The Salon® are here to help you with. A consultation to examine your strands and make a recommendation ensures that you choose the best procedure for your own hair.

After all, deciding between a keratin treatment vs Brazilian Blowout is merely a matter of deciding something like white wine or red wine. Both are going to help control your strands, so examining the differences helps you to understand why you might pick one over the other.

Different Ingredients

The Brazilan Blowout and the keratin treatment each use different ingredients. That means that there are advantages and disadvantages to both. Keratin treatments use the protein keratin and come under different brand names. This formula has molecules that are tiny enough to penetrate your strands and fortify them from the inside out. When you hear the phrase, “Brazilian Blowout,” you may not realize that this is actually the brand name for a specific treatment with its own specific chemical formulation. The Brazilian Blowout uses a plant-based amino acid to deposit a protein coating on your hair. Its molecules are larger than the keratin molecules.


Brazilians are customizable

A second difference is that the Brazilians are customizable, meaning that they remove the frizz but allow your natural curl or wave to remain. The heaviness of the keratin treatment means that your hair can become heavier, with less of your natural curl or wave remaining. Your stylist will tailor the Brazilian Blowout based upon your particular texture hair to ensure that you get maximum results. By adjusting the temperature of the styling tools while treating your hair, you can decide whether you want your hair to still be curly or whether you would prefer to go with a straighter look. If you want to hold on to your volume, you may tend to prefer the Brazilian Blowout. This is especially true if you have hair that is fine or thin, since you may feel that you can go without the loss of any volume.

Intensity

There is one big difference in terms of the degree of intensity. Keratin treatments offer more smoothing and deep conditioning benefits than the Brazilian Blowout. They generally tend to straighten your hair and reduce the volume of your locks. So, if you are looking to decrease your hair volume and really allow the conditioner to penetrate the strands, you might choose to give the keratin treatment preference.

Treatment Longevity

Third, another difference is that with proper home care, keratin treatments generally last a bit longer. This is due to the formula of smaller molecules in its composition and the fact that they penetrate the hair more fully. They are also slightly more gentle on your hair, potentially making this a better option for someone who uses a blow dryer or hot tools.

Treatment Duration

Fourth, there is a disparity in the time that these treatments take to perform. Brazilians are shorter, usually taking between 1 to 2 hours, while keratin treatments may take 3 hours or even slightly longer. However, this should not be the determining factor in which one you should go with. After all, a difference of a couple of hours in the grand scheme of things will not matter, especially since these treatments can last for several months with proper care!

Finally, although keratin treatments have improved since their early days of having to be vigilant about how you treated your hair for several days after leaving the salon, Brazilian Blowouts allow you to go normally about your day. With a keratin treatment, you should not tie up or clip your hair and also refrain from washing it for several days. Your stylist can best advise you on the post-process home treatment so you can maximize the look of the finished effect.

    What Are the Different Types of Hair Extensions?

    When you are craving long, luscious locks and decide that it is time for hair extensions, you have choices to consider with respect to what types of hair extension products you want, such as the method of extension and what materials they are made from. It is important to educate yourself since hair extensions can be a big investment of time and money. After all, you want them to help your hair look stunning at all times.


    Methods of Hair Extensions

    Different ways to attach extensions to your hair include methods that give temporary, semi-permanent and permanent results. The most fleeting are clip-in extensions, which can be used on a whim to change your style and do not damage hair. These chunky pieces are easily removed on your own. However, you run the great risk of them looking artificial, versus going to a professional hair extension specialist who blends a different type of attachment flawlessly in with your own hair.


    Semi-permanent, or Tape-in

    Semi-permanent, or tape-in extensions, last for a few weeks. With smaller pieces than clip-ins, they can be attached to your own hair with an invisible-looking tape that is practically unnoticeable. You may need to use a special shampoo and other specific products to avoid damaging the tape.


    Permanent

    Permanent hair extensions are added all over your scalp in very small quantities and provide the most natural end result. They are attached in various ways, including weaves, micro bonds or micro rings, and fusion or glue-in. The micro bonds or micro rings loop into your own hair before being crimped with a tool. Fusion or glue-in extensions are attached strand-by-strand with keratin bonding that helps them end up flat against the head, creating a completely natural look.


    What Are the Types of Hair Extension Materials?

    Basically, hair extension products are made from two materials: those that are synthetic or those made from human hair. While they both work to give you increased volume and add length, there are major differences between the two. Your hair extension specialist can help you decide which type and brand are best for you so you end up with quality hair extensions that give you a fabulous appearance.


    Human Hair

    Real human hair is just that: hair that has been carefully grown and nourished by a donor person. While the biggest disadvantage of human hair is the higher cost, it is the superior choice for extensions because of it:

    • Feels real since it actually is

    • Blends more naturally with your own hair

    • Gives the appearance of it being your genuine hair

    • Lasts longer than synthetic extensions

    • Is heat-friendly for your styling needs

    Synthetic Hair

    Synthetic hair has been made from synthetic fibers to mimic the real thing. The major benefit of synthetic hair is that it costs substantially less than a real human hair. However, that difference comes with a price. While synthetic hair is manufactured to mimic the genuine thing since it is made of plastic fibers it has a very different feeling. It is stiffer to the touch but might be coated with silicone to mimic natural shine. Synthetic extensions often come with a memory that gives a fixed style, although some brands can be heat-styled.

    We've all been there. You planned to save money by doing your own makeup for a wedding or party, but you were less than happy with the end results. These five common makeup mistakes can be easily remedied with a trip to a professional salon when you need to look on point.


    Failing to Prep Skin


    Makeup should only be applied to clean, moisturized complexions. When you skip hydration, you can experience flaking, difficulty blending and even oxidized makeup that appears as an unintended color on your skin. For best results, choose a moisturizer that doubles as a primer to keep foundation in place throughout the day. In addition to using a moisturizer with SPF daily and a rich night cream formula, exfoliate your skin at least once a week.


    Improper Blending and Contouring

    Improper Blending Contouring fails are a common issue when products designed to highlight certain facial features aren't blended properly, leading to a clear line of demarcation between the foundation, blush, highlighter, and bronzer. A visible cut-off point at the jawline can make the foundation look like a mask, so be sure to blend the shade down to your neck for a more natural appearance. Lighter products such as tinted moisturizers are usually easier to blend than full-coverage foundations. 


    Excessive Concealer

    Too much concealer has the unfortunate effect of highlighting the features you're trying to downplay. When you use concealer on dark circles, dab just a few dots underneath the affected area and blend upward. For pimples and other blemishes, start with just a thin layer of concealer rather than caking it on. Add setting powder, and then layer more product as needed by adding just a smidge at a time until you've reached the desired level of coverage. Avoid using the same color of concealer for everything. Try yellow-toned formulas to even skin tone, peach formulas for dark circles and green color correctors to take the redness out of pimples. Top the colored concealers with a foundation that matches your skin tone for a seamless effect.


    Too Much or Incorrectly Applied Blush


    When blush is placed too low on the face, it can create a clownish effect rather than the effortlessly rosy glow that you're trying to achieve. To get it right, smile and apply blush to the apples of your cheeks, then blend toward the temples for just the right touch of natural flush. Avoid bold hues for blush and stick to a shade that closely mirrors the color that appears when you actually have a flushed face. For fair skin, try rosy pinks and peaches. Medium complexions can also get away with mauve. If you have a dark complexion, you'll look beautiful in bronze, berry or even orange blush depending on your undertones.


    Using the Wrong Shade of Foundation


    Color matching foundation to your skin can be tricky. While working with a professional ensures the perfect hue, try this trick when you're choosing between a few different shades. Apply each color to your jawline, then go out in the sun and look in a mirror to see which looks most natural. Avoid testing shades on the back of your hand, which is usually redder than your face. Don't forget to change your foundation with the seasons, since your skin can be up to four shades darker during the summer months. Finding the right shade of foundation often requires trial and error, so you will likely need to experiment with different products until you find the hue that works best for you.

    Protein for Your Hair

    Keratin sounds like a fancy procedure, but at its core, keratin is the main protein that makes up the building blocks of hair. When you get a keratin treatment, you are injecting your hair with additional keratin to help strengthen and smooth it out. There are many different types of products and treatment options, and your stylist can even create special blends specific to your hair.


    Choose Your Preferred Method

    When it comes to keratin hair treatments, there are two major avenues you can take. The longest-lasting products contain formaldehyde. However, formaldehyde is a carcinogen, and not everyone wants to be exposed to such an ingredient. New formaldehyde-free treatment options have begun popping up. While they don’t last quite as long as the traditional formaldehyde method, you can still expect anywhere from two to six months of longevity.

    Regardless of which type of product works best for you, one thing to keep in mind is that DIY is not the way to go when it comes to keratin treatments. If you want a keratin treatment, it is best to use professional salon services as this is a chemical process and can leave hair prone to breakage.


    Types of Keratin Hair Treatments

    As the treatment has grown in popularity, so has the number of treatment options. Keep in mind that your treatment will take roughly three hours at a salon. Below are just a few examples of formaldehyde-free keratin hair treatments:


    • Keratin Complex Treatment
    • Goldwell Kerasilk
    • Cezanne Perfect Finish
    • Trissola Solo
    • Supersilk Smoothing System


    Benefits of Keratin Treatments

    When considering keratin, the most important result that clients look for is obtaining a frizz-free mane. This allows you to have smooth, manageable hair with significantly less time dedicated to styling with heated products like flat irons. Less time using heated products can add health to your hair as heated products can leave hair brittle with breakage and split ends.

    Additionally, the protein your hair is injected with will give your hair new life and make it look more healthy. This is especially true for clients with aging hair. Infusing hair with keratin protein will help restore its youthful luster.


    Caring for Your Treatment

    To maximize the longevity of your treatment, start by skipping the shampoo for three to four days. The same goes for strenuous exercise. The treatment takes little time to work, and the moisture from the shower or your sweat can interfere with the product.

    Once it is safe to wash, invest in a good bottle of sodium-sulfate-free shampoo. This will help maintain the integrity of the treatment and ensure that it lasts longer. It is also advisable to wait at least two weeks before treating your hair with color. If properly maintained, your keratin treatment should last between two and six months.

    What Microblading Is


    Microblading is a semi-permanent tattoo. It’s made by depositing pigment beneath the skin using a blade or cluster of needles. Unlike a traditional tattoo gun, the blade doesn’t reach the dermis, which is the deeper layer of skin. Instead, it merely scratches the top skin layer, called the epidermis. This is why the pigment fades over time.

    There’s also a key difference in technique. Traditional tattooing is usually considered an art form, and the results vary depending on the chosen style. Microblading is all about making your eyebrows appear as natural as possible. The technician makes small, thin lines in the same direction of your actual hairs, creating the illusion of fuller brows. The effect of this technique is why this process is also referred to as “feathering.”


    How the Process Works


    Let’s take a look at microblading step by step. First, the technician applies a numbing agent to the area to reduce your discomfort. The numbing process can take up to 40 minutes to complete, which is why the agent is usually applied first thing. While you wait, you and your technician can choose an arch that best matches your desired shape while still looking natural.

    Once the numbing agent has taken full effect, the actual microblading can begin. When all the blading is done, a final layer of pigment is applied and allowed to sit for five minutes. Finally, the area is wiped clean, and the session is complete.


    How Long It Lasts


    The final effects usually last at least 18 months, though they may last up to 30 months. From then on, you can schedule touch-up sessions every six months to a year. How quickly the pigment fades depends on several factors:

    • Your skin type
    • Your skin care routine
    • Your sun exposure

    Oily skin types tend to see more rapid fading, as the oil makes it difficult for the pigment to stay put. Frequent exfoliating can also lead to quicker fading, as it encourages new skin cell growth. Finally, sun exposure can cause fading and should be avoided.


    What To Do After Your Session


    Proper microblading healing requires that you look after your brows. To ensure the best results, you should do the following:

    • Avoid peels, facials, and Botox for a month
    • Avoid makeup in that area until fully healed
    • No swimming for at least ten days
    • No long showers for at least ten days
    • No sweat-inducing exercise for at least a week
    • Avoid touching your brows
    • Avoid direct sunlight for at least a week

    As your brows heal, you’ll notice scabbing. This is perfectly normal and lasts only a short time. After scabbing, your brows may seem to fade, but will eventually return to a fuller appearance. About 6-8 weeks after your first session, you should get a top up to fill in any areas that were missed or where pigment didn’t take.

    Brushing and Detangling


    The most essential part of hair extensions care is regularly brushing them. Running over the locks with a simple paddle brush helps keep tangles under control. You may see some light shedding, but this is normal. Don't let it deter you from brushing regularly. To avoid some of the day to day tangling, braid your locks when you are sleeping or exercising.


    Washing


    Natural hair requires regular washing as it comes in contact with oil from your scalp. However, because extensions do not touch your skin, there is no oil buildup. Hair extensions only need washing to remove an accumulation of styling products and to keep hydrated. 

    If the extensions become less manageable, it is a sign that they need to be washed. Avoid products that contain alcohol as alcohol is a drying agent. Wash from the crown down with a high-quality shampoo. Never sleep on wet hair, and if you swim, use a cap to protect your extensions from chemicals in the water. Use hair spray sparingly, because it builds up quickly, can weigh down locks, and dull their shine.


    Conditioning


    To condition your hair extensions, you can use a good quality traditional product or a leave-in type. Either way, it is important not to overdo it. Conditioner can build up in your hair, just like other styling products. Therefore, apply the conditioner about halfway down and brush gently. If it is a rinse-out conditioner, leave it in for 10-30 minutes and remove with warm water.


    Drying


    While it may be difficult to fit into your daily routine, the best way to dry extensions is to let it happen naturally. Use a towel to dry gently, without rubbing the scalp. If you must use a hair dryer, set it to low heat and use a brush with soft bristles. Extensions can be sensitive to heat, so save the high temperatures for your styling tools.


    See a Professional Regularly


    Even with the most careful maintenance, hair extensions need the tender loving care of a professional from time to time. Every five to seven weeks, get in to see a qualified stylist, like the ones at Johnny Rodriguez the Salon, for re-fitting, detangling and restyling. Together, you can keep your extensions looking their best longer.

    Hair Color Gone Wrong

    It’s always your best bet to have a professional colorist do your hair color because of some common mistakes people make when doing it themselves. Temporary hair color DIY goes wrong when:

    • You think the color on the box is the color you’ll end up with.
    • You lather the color over your whole head for the entire processing time.
    • You don’t treat your hair properly after coloring.

    DIY vs. Professional Hair Salon

    When you compare a professional hair salon to your DIY method, you’ll notice some real differences. At a hair salon, the professionals know:

    • The color you end up with depends on the different tones already in your hair. Natural color and previously treated hair color will affect the outcome of your dye.
    • Processing time is different for different sections of your hair. The roots will need a longer time to process than the ends.
    • You need to properly treat your hair with sulfate-free hair products and cooler water when you shampoo. You may also need to return to the salon a few weeks later for a base break.

    How to Color Correct Hair

    The best way to color correct your hair is to get in touch with our professional colorists. We have seen it all and know how to fix your DIY hair color gone wrong. Corrective coloring is hardly ever a quick fix. You may be in the salon for a longer period of time and could come back for a second appointment. We recommend a consultation before your appointment so we can see how your hair reacts to a couple of different corrective products. After seeing the results, we can decide together which product will be best to correct the color while keeping in line with the health of your hair. There are some products we can use that don’t involve bleach, but depending on the damage and color outcome, we may have to resort to bleach.
